In a significant move to accelerate growth and expand their reach, Waterford Hotel Group and Maverick Hotels & Restaurants have announced a strategic merger, combining their expertise and resources to drive long-term value for hotel owners, investors, and guests. This merger brings the combined company’s portfolio to more than 50 properties, strengthening its position in the competitive hospitality management industry and setting the stage for future expansion.
With this merger, the newly formed company will enhance operational efficiencies, increase brand diversity, and solidify its presence in key markets across the United States. This move underscores the company’s commitment to delivering exceptional experiences for both guests and investors.
The newly merged company brings together Waterford’s established presence in the Eastern U.S., with a growing footprint in the South Central and Midwest regions, and Maverick’s strong concentration in New England and the Midwest, particularly Chicago. This combination not only expands the geographical reach of the company but also diversifies its property portfolio, which now includes a wider range of premium Marriott and Hilton-branded hotels as well as charming boutique inns in New England.
